As transformation of current is carried out

In the simplest option the transformer consists of the metal core – for example, of Highway-shaped plates, and two windings, primary and secondary. Windings electrically are among themselves not connected, transfer of electric energy is carried out due to electromagnetic induction.

Why in general the transformer is necessary? It allows in necessary limits to change tension and current. For example, you have an electric bulb on 2.5 V. It cannot be connected directly to the power supply network 220 V, it immediately will burn down. That it normally worked, it is necessary to lower tension from 220 V to 2.5 V – that is to reduce it almost by 100 times. The transformer also allows to solve this task. Its primary winding has rather large number of rounds – for example, 1000. Thanks to it it easily maintains voltage of 220 V, inclusion of a winding in network does not cause short circuit. Over primary winding it is reeled up secondary, but the number of its rounds are much less. If in our example 1000 rounds are calculated on 220 V, then 0.22 V then are the share of 1 round. We need to count 2.5 V. Netrudno that for normal work of a bulb of 2.5 V it is necessary to reel up a secondary winding from 11-12 rounds.

Areas of application of transformers of electric current

To transfer the electric power to long distances, high-voltage power lines are used. Alternating current as by transfer constant losses of the electric power are too big is transferred. Losses decrease also with increase in tension therefore on the main directions tension in hundreds of thousands of volts is used. To receive high voltage for transfer on distance, and then again to transform it to necessary to consumers, and transformers are used. As a rule, it is the powerful oil transformers calculated on high voltage. Small transformers are used also in the radio-electronic equipment and household appliances, they allow to lower voltage of 220 V to electronic components, lower, necessary for food. Sometimes transformers use for a galvanic outcome – in this case the quantity of rounds in primary and secondary winding is identical. From a secondary winding remove the same stress which acts on primary winding, but it is already other chain which does not have direct electric link with primary winding.
